Instructions
In a large bowl, combine the hot sauce, melted butter, soy sauce, brown sugar, garlic powder, smoked paprika, salt, and pepper. Set aside.
In another bowl, mix together the flour and cornstarch.
Pat the chicken wings dry with paper towels. Coat each wing in the flour mixture, shaking off excess flour.
Heat vegetable oil in a deep fryer or heavy bottomed pot to 350°F (175°C). Fry the wings in batches until golden brown and cooked through, about 8 10 minutes per batch. Remove wings from oil and place on a wire rack to drain excess oil.
Toss the fried wings in the prepared sauce until evenly coated.
Serve immediately with your favorite dipping sauces and garnishes.
